Also referenced as Korean ginseng extract, Asian ginseng extract, Panax ginseng C.A. Meyer root extract. Panax ginseng extract is a botanical extract prepared from the root of Panax ginseng and standardised by the producer to a declared ginsenoside content measured by a stated analytical method. It is used as a characterising botanical ingredient in supplement and functional beverage formulations.

Ratio extracts and standardised extracts are not comparable+
A ratio extract (for example a native extract described by a plant-to-extract ratio) and a standardised extract declaring a ginsenoside percentage are priced and dosed on completely different bases. Two offers can look similar per kilogram and deliver very different active content. Compare on the declared marker, the method used to measure it and the carrier percentage.
Species and plant part must be stated, not assumed+
Panax ginseng, Panax quinquefolius (American ginseng) and Eleutherococcus senticosus (often marketed as Siberian ginseng) are different botanicals with different marker profiles and different labelling positions. Confirm the Latin binomial, the plant part and the extraction solvent in writing before treating any two offers as substitutes.
What to put in your specification review+
State the Latin binomial and plant part, the declared marker and its test method, the extraction solvent and any carrier used, the residual solvent, pesticide, heavy metal and microbiological limits, and the finished-product category and destination market.
Storage and handling summary+
Keep the material sealed, dry, off the floor and away from heat, direct light and strong odours, and re-close partial containers immediately. Confirm the declared shelf life, the storage temperature the shelf life is based on and any re-test interval against the documentation issued for the exact lot supplied.
